"So to Speak," released in 2025, immerses players in an adventure-filled simulation where language learning meets puzzle-solving. Set against the vibrant backdrop of Japan, players wander through unique environments, decoding signs and eavesdropping on conversations to unravel linguistic mysteries. The game's notable focus on context clues offers an engaging experience for players, regardless of their prior knowledge of Japanese, making it a standout title in the indie genre.
